For example, video demonstrations of movements can help visually guide the user through proper form and technique, making it easier for them to follow along. Alternatively, detailed written instructions can benefit those who prefer step-by-step breakdowns of how to execute a movement. These can include specific cues for body positioning, timing or modifications.

The yoga selection is particularly impressive, featuring a variety of styles, including vinyasa, hatha, restorative and Ashtanga. Classes range from short 10-minute flows to 45-minute full-body routines, ideal for targeting specific areas like shoulders or back. But it doesn’t stop there — Alo Wellness Club also includes barre, sculpting, core work and even meditation and mindfulness sessions for a well-rounded approach to fitness.

Peloton’s 33 instructors are split into six teams, who will lead sessions on different days. Pick one to join, hit your weekly goals, support one another and track the progress of your whole team, and Peloton will donate to one of its non-profit partners each week. Peloton is best known for its spin and sessions, led live by professional coaches, and these are all present and correct in the app. There’s also a lot more on offer though, including plenty of workouts you follow with minimal equipment or none at all. As with many online subscriptions, you can almost always get a better rate if you pay for a year up front. However, we don’t recommend doing that until you complete a free trial and pay for a one-month membership first.

Blogilates (available on Android, iOS, and the web) is one of the best free workout apps. We appreciate that you can access the workouts without needing to create an account, which is beneficial for your privacy. Blogilates features video workouts led by the ever-peppy Cassey Ho, mad muscles review who sweats and suffers alongside you through her challenging routines. The workouts lean toward Pilates moves and calisthenics, although you can also find exercises that incorporate weights and some cardio.
